2016 - 2024

感恩一路有你

c语言数组初始化赋值 C语言malloc函数怎么用的。就是动态初始化字符指针数组?

浏览量:1155 时间:2021-03-11 21:16:56 作者:admin

C语言malloc函数怎么用的。就是动态初始化字符指针数组?

c语言,定义数组前加个星号什么意思?具体说一下。数组指针难道就是这样定义,初始化的?那数组名就是c?

char*ch[4]={red”、“green”、“blue”}这句话的意思是定义指针数组ch[4]。数组中的每个元素都是指针。这些指针是R、G和B字符串的头指针,还有一个指向“0”作为字符串结束标志的指针。简单地说,这样的定义就是定义一个二维字符数组。数组的第一行是第一个字符串“red”,第二行是“green”,第三行是“blue”,第四行是“0”。然后,我们可以用ch[0][1]表示第一个字符串的第二个字母,这里是e,ch[1][4]表示第二个字符串的第五个字母,这里是n。

c语言数组初始化赋值 字符数组定义和赋值 字符串指针数组初始化

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。